Macron and Erdogan will discuss Karabakh in Brussels

French President Emmanuel Macron will discuss the situation in Karabakh, Libya and Syria with his Turkish counterpart Recep Tayyip Erdogan ahead of the NATO summit in Brussels on June 14.

Axar.az reports that the statement came from the French President himself.
